Description
Missing authorization in PostgreSQL DDL commands allows an object creator to achieve denial of service against ALTER and DROP of the type, via creating a dependency on the type. Many DDL operations did check the privilege, but assigning a range subtype and referencing the type from an SQL expression did not. Versions before PostgreSQL 18.6, 17.11, 16.15, 15.19, and 14.24 are affected.
